From the US -I am going to the Llao LLao Hotel in Bariloche and have to change airports in BA...any advice on which airport to airport transportation to use? How can you tell a good taxi from a 'bad' taxi ?? Thanks in advance - I am excited for my first trip to Argentina! |

Hi Bethany. I am pretty sure there are signs posted at the international airport with current pricing and comparisons between cabs, remises and shuttles. I did see them at the domestic airport on may last trip, a month ago. They were posted in the luggage pick-up area. This is something that shouldn't go wrong. Best and cheapest will probably be shuttle "Manuel Tienda Leon". Check their site for pricing and schedules http://www.tiendaleon.com.ar/home/home.asp. Roberto- thanks for the helpful information on Manuel Tienda Leon...I used the website to email them and they had my name posted on arrival, very prompt emails back to me...English was impressive and the amounts on the site are in pesos. They made switching airports easy! By the way - Aeroparque is in such a beautiful area !
